		<title>More on GDrive sitings</title>
		<description>Google Operating System has more about the reported finding, including the possibility of more features:

"* Publish. All of the files you store on Platypus are automatically accessible from the (corporate) web.
* Share. Other Googlers can mount your Platypus folders and open your files in read-only mode.
